August 2026 Honoree
Cristina Mendoza, BSN, RN
I would like to nominate nurse Cristina for a DAISY Award because of the extraordinary compassion, kindness, and care she showed my family during one of the most difficult times of our lives. My twin sons were born prematurely and admitted to the NICU. Tragically, one of my sons passed away, while his twin brother continued his fight in the NICU. During a time filled with grief, fear, and uncertainty, this nurse became a source of comfort, strength, and hope for our family.
She provided exceptional care to my son and always treated him with such attentiveness and genuine love. I trusted her completely and knew that when she was caring for him, he was in the best possible hands. Her professionalism and dedication were evident in every interaction.
What made her truly exceptional was the way she cared not only for my son, but for my husband and me as well. She recognized that we were navigating the unimaginable pain of losing one of our twins while trying to remain strong for our surviving son. She treated us with understanding, always taking the time to check on us, answer questions, and offer encouragement when we needed it most.
One moment that will stay with me forever was my first Mother's Day. Instead of celebrating at home with my babies, I was grieving the loss of one son while spending the day in the hospital with the other. It was an incredibly emotional and heartbreaking day. As soon as she saw me, she made it a point to come over and wish me a Happy Mother's Day. That simple act of kindness meant more than I can adequately express. In a moment when I felt overwhelmed by loss and sadness, she reminded me that I was still a mother and that my journey mattered. Her compassion brought comfort on a day that could have otherwise felt unbearable.
Throughout our NICU journey, she consistently demonstrated responsibility through her exceptional care and attention to detail; timeliness through her responsiveness and reliability; teamwork through her collaboration with the medical team and support of our family; and mercy through the genuine empathy and kindness she showed every day.
The NICU can be overwhelming for families, and some healthcare professionals have an impact that extends far beyond medical care. She was one of those people. Her positivity, warmth, and unwavering support helped carry us through some of our darkest days. She cared for our whole family, not just my son, and her influence made a lasting difference in our lives.
I will always be grateful for the love and care she gave my son and for the compassion she showed our family as we navigated both profound grief and hope at the same time. She truly embodies the spirit of nursing and deserves a DAISY Award. IMC is so lucky to have her!
